A shining Beauty Queen awaited and, following a well organised priority boarding process (probably for the first time at MAN

Must say that I didn’t feel cramped as has been suggested in a couple of previous TRs but then I’m only 5’ 8”. I think the rarefied atmosphere that one experiences in the bubble PE seats on a 747 is a one-off and shouldn’t be compared to the space available in the 330. Liked the leather seats which I’m sure will bed-in with use but the star of the show was the IFE. Only way to describe it is FABULOUS

The food offering following a drinks run was fairly good – nice salmon fishcake – but first choices were still running out halfway up the half empty cabin. Wine was topped up, tea, coffee, brandy, Baileys offered with the usual VS aplomb.
Into MCO 10 mins or so early, almost to the front of the Immigration Hall which then immediately filled up with another couple of flights’ worth of pax. Bags came off the conveyor tout de suite and we were in our hire car (having previously used OLCI) and on the road north towards Savannah in around 35 mins.
All in all, a very nice flight, marred only by the out of order (cough) forward WC, But this has been documented and discussed elsewhere. Well done, VS.
